diff options
-rw-r--r-- | .SRCINFO | 11 | ||||
-rw-r--r-- | PKGBUILD | 16 |
2 files changed, 12 insertions, 15 deletions
@@ -1,14 +1,17 @@ pkgbase = springerdownload-git pkgdesc = Downloader for link.springer.com - pkgver = 20150704.89.cac1c31 + pkgver = 20201106.93.2c5b977 pkgrel = 1 url = http://tovotu.de/dev/518-Neuer-SpringerLink-Downloader/ arch = any license = GPL2 makedepends = git - depends = python2 - depends = python2-cssselect - optdepends = python2-gobject: for the GUI + makedepends = python-setuptools + depends = python + depends = python-cssselect + depends = python-pypdf2 + depends = python-lxml + optdepends = python-gobject: for the GUI optdepends = gtk3: for the GUI conflicts = springer_download replaces = springer_download @@ -3,16 +3,15 @@ # Maintainer: Your Name <youremail@domain.com> pkgname=springerdownload-git -pkgver=20150704.89.cac1c31 +pkgver=20201106.93.2c5b977 pkgrel=1 pkgdesc="Downloader for link.springer.com" arch=('any') url="http://tovotu.de/dev/518-Neuer-SpringerLink-Downloader/" license=('GPL2') -depends=('python2' 'python2-pypdf' 'imagemagick' 'ghostscript' 'python2-beautifulsoup3') -makedepends=('git') -depends=('python2' 'python2-cssselect') -optdepends=('python2-gobject: for the GUI' 'gtk3: for the GUI') +depends=('python' 'python-cssselect' 'python-pypdf2' 'python-lxml') +makedepends=('git' 'python-setuptools') +optdepends=('python-gobject: for the GUI' 'gtk3: for the GUI') conflicts=('springer_download') replaces=('springer_download') @@ -25,14 +24,9 @@ pkgver() { echo "$_date.$(git rev-list --count master).$(git rev-parse --short master)" } -prepare() { - cd "${srcdir}/${pkgname}" - sed -i 's/env python/env python2/g' springer_download.py -} - package() { cd "${srcdir}/${pkgname}" - python2 setup.py install --root "$pkgdir" + python setup.py install --root "$pkgdir" } # vim:set ts=2 sw=2 et: |